Recommended Dosages for Key Immune Support Vitamins
Direct Answer: Adults should consume 75–90 mg Vitamin C daily (up to 2,000 mg during acute illness), 8–11 mg Zinc daily, and 600–4,000 IU Vitamin D daily based on age and sun exposure. These Dietary Reference Intakes are established by nutritional science and adapted for supplementation protocols.
Vitamin C dosing depends on health status and goals. The Recommended Dietary Allowance is 75 mg daily for adult women and 90 mg for men. However, research on vitamin C dosage in health and disease shows that acute illness protocols often use 500–2,000 mg daily in divided doses, with some studies examining up to 6,000 mg daily for respiratory infections. Most clinical trials on common cold prevention use 200 mg daily, while therapeutic doses for active infection range from 1,000–2,000 mg daily.
Zinc supplementation follows a narrower window. The Dietary Reference Intake for Zinc is 8 mg daily for adult women and 11 mg for men. Meta-analyses of Zinc for acute viral respiratory tract infections show that lozenges or supplements providing 15–30 mg daily (taken within 24 hours of symptom onset) reduce cold duration by 2–3 days. However, sustained Zinc intake exceeding 40 mg daily can cause copper deficiency and neurological issues, making upper limits critical.
Vitamin D dosing is more individualized. The Adequate Intake ranges from 600–4,000 IU daily depending on age and geographic location. Adults living in northern climates or with limited sun exposure benefit from 2,000–4,000 IU daily, while those in sunny regions may need only 600–1,000 IU. Systematic reviews on Vitamin D supplementation show that levels above 30 ng/mL correlate with improved respiratory immune response, making supplementation particularly valuable for winter months and older adults.

Vitamin C and Zinc: Effectiveness for Immune Function
Direct Answer: Vitamin C and Zinc work synergistically to reduce respiratory infection duration and severity. A randomized clinical trial found that high-dose Zinc and Ascorbic Acid supplementation reduced symptom length by 20–40% in ambulatory COVID-19 patients, with strongest effects in older adults and those with baseline deficiencies.
Vitamin C supports immune function through multiple pathways. Research on Vitamin C and immune function shows it enhances neutrophil migration, increases interferon production, and supports T-cell differentiation. Studies on large doses of vitamin C during winter illness demonstrate a 20% reduction in cold duration when taken at symptom onset, though preventive daily supplementation shows modest benefits in healthy populations. Vitamin C serves as an adjunctive therapy for respiratory infection and COVID-19, particularly when combined with other micronutrients.
Zinc's role in immune defense is equally critical. Meta-analyses of Zinc for acute viral respiratory tract infections confirm that early supplementation (within 24 hours of symptom onset) reduces symptom duration by 2–3 days and severity by 30–40%. Zinc inhibits viral replication, supports natural killer cell activity, and maintains barrier function in respiratory epithelium. Systematic reviews on Zinc supplementation show consistent benefits across multiple respiratory virus types, including rhinovirus, influenza, and coronavirus.
The combination of Vitamin C and Zinc is particularly potent. The COVID A to Z randomized clinical trial examined high-dose Zinc (75 mg daily) and Ascorbic Acid (1,200 mg daily) in ambulatory patients and found symptom reduction of 20–40% compared to placebo. This synergistic effect reflects how Zinc enhances immune cell function while Vitamin C supports cellular signaling and antioxidant defense. Adults over 65 showed the greatest benefit, suggesting age-related micronutrient depletion plays a role.

Vitamin D and Mineral Supplementation in Adults
Direct Answer: Vitamin D regulates immune cell differentiation and respiratory antimicrobial defenses. Systematic reviews show Vitamin D supplementation improves immune response to respiratory infections, with optimal levels (30–50 ng/mL) reducing respiratory tract infection incidence by 20–30% in supplemented populations.
Vitamin D functions as an immune hormone, not merely a bone-supporting nutrient. Research on Vitamin D supplementation and immune response demonstrates that calcitriol (active Vitamin D) regulates Th1/Th2 balance, enhances antimicrobial peptide production, and supports regulatory T-cell function. Adults with Vitamin D levels below 20 ng/mL show impaired respiratory immunity and higher infection rates. Supplementation to 30–50 ng/mL correlates with 20–30% reduction in respiratory tract infection incidence.
Mineral supplementation extends beyond Zinc. Dietary minerals including selenium, magnesium, and iron play critical roles in immune cell proliferation and antibody production. Selenium supports glutathione peroxidase activity (antioxidant defense), magnesium stabilizes immune cell membranes, and iron enables T-cell and B-cell development. Meta-analyses of micronutrient supplements on influenza and respiratory infections show that multi-mineral formulations (combining Zinc, Selenium, and Magnesium) outperform single-nutrient supplements in preventing infection incidence.
Age-related micronutrient depletion makes supplementation particularly valuable for older adults. Frontiers research on micronutrient supplementation in older adults demonstrates that combined Vitamin C, Vitamin D, Zinc, and Selenium supplementation improves immune markers (T-cell count, antibody response) and reduces infection rates by 25–35% in adults 65+. This reflects both declining nutrient absorption and increased immune senescence with age.

Clinical Evidence: Do Immune Vitamins Really Work?
Direct Answer: Yes, clinical evidence supports immune vitamin effectiveness. Meta-analyses confirm micronutrient supplementation improves immune function markers and reduces infection incidence, though benefits are strongest in older adults, those with documented deficiencies, and when taken early during illness onset.
The clinical evidence base for immune vitamins is robust and peer-reviewed. A systematic review and meta-analysis in BMJ Global Health examined 47 randomized controlled trials on micronutrient supplements and respiratory infections in adults. Results showed that Vitamin C, Zinc, and multi-nutrient formulations reduced infection incidence by 15–30% in supplemented groups, with the strongest effects in older adults (65+) and those with baseline micronutrient deficiencies. Preventive daily supplementation showed modest benefits (15–20% reduction), while therapeutic doses taken at symptom onset showed dramatic benefits (30–40% reduction in duration).
Specific conditions show stronger evidence. The COVID A to Z trial (published in JAMA Network Open) randomized 500+ ambulatory COVID-19 patients to high-dose Zinc (75 mg) + Ascorbic Acid (1,200 mg) or placebo. The supplemented group experienced 20–40% shorter symptom duration and 30% lower hospitalization rates. Research on Vitamin C as adjunctive therapy for respiratory infections and COVID-19 shows particular promise when combined with standard care, suggesting a complementary rather than replacement role.
Limitations and nuance matter. A Wiley meta-analysis on nutrient supplementation found that healthy adults with adequate baseline nutrition show minimal benefit from preventive supplementation (5–10% reduction), while older adults and those with documented deficiencies show 25–35% benefit. This suggests supplementation is most cost-effective for high-risk populations rather than universal prevention. Additionally, meta-analyses highlight that multi-nutrient formulations outperform single nutrients, indicating synergistic effects are real.

Safety and Side Effects of High-Dose Immune Vitamins
Direct Answer: High-dose immune vitamins are generally safe within established upper limits, but exceeding recommendations carries risks. Vitamin C above 2,000 mg daily may cause kidney stones and diarrhea; Zinc above 40 mg daily impairs copper absorption; Vitamin D above 10,000 IU daily risks hypercalcemia. Adults should stay within evidence-based ranges.
Vitamin C safety is well-established at moderate to high doses. Research on Vitamin C dosage shows that up to 2,000 mg daily is tolerated without serious adverse effects in most adults. However, doses exceeding 2,000 mg daily increase risk of kidney stone formation (especially in those with history of stones), diarrhea, and nausea. Individuals with glucose-6-phosphate dehydrogenase deficiency should avoid high-dose Vitamin C. The upper limit for chronic supplementation is typically set at 2,000 mg daily.
Zinc toxicity occurs at doses well above recommended intake. Meta-analyses on Zinc supplementation note that sustained intake exceeding 40 mg daily causes copper malabsorption, leading to neurological symptoms (numbness, weakness) and immune dysfunction. The upper limit is 40 mg daily. Acute high-dose Zinc (100+ mg) causes nausea and vomiting. Importantly, systematic reviews confirm that short-term high-dose Zinc (25–75 mg daily for 7–14 days) during acute illness is safe and effective, as long as it does not extend beyond the acute phase.
Vitamin D safety requires attention to individual status. Research on Vitamin D supplementation shows that intakes up to 4,000 IU daily are safe for most adults; the upper limit is 10,000 IU daily. However, individuals with hyperparathyroidism, sarcoidosis, or baseline hypercalcemia should avoid supplementation or use it under medical supervision. Toxicity (hypercalcemia) occurs at sustained intakes above 10,000 IU daily, causing weakness, kidney damage, and cardiac arrhythmias. Blood testing for Vitamin D status (25-hydroxyvitamin D) is recommended before starting supplementation in at-risk populations.

How to Choose the Right Immune Support Supplement
Direct Answer: Choose supplements containing Vitamin C (500–1,000 mg), Zinc (8–15 mg), and Vitamin D (1,000–2,000 IU) based on your age, geographic location, and baseline health status. Look for third-party testing (USP, NSF), transparent ingredient lists, and formulations backed by clinical evidence—particularly multi-nutrient combinations that show synergistic immune benefits.
Supplement selection begins with ingredient transparency. Meta-analyses on micronutrient supplementation show that multi-nutrient formulations (combining Vitamin C, Zinc, Vitamin D, and Selenium) outperform single-nutrient supplements. Check labels for: Vitamin C (500–1,000 mg), Zinc (8–15 mg), Vitamin D (1,000–2,000 IU), and Selenium (50–200 mcg). Avoid proprietary blends that hide individual nutrient amounts. Third-party testing (USP Verified, NSF Certified, ConsumerLab.com) ensures label accuracy and contamination screening.
Formulation type matters for absorption and tolerability. Zinc picolinate and zinc gluconate show better absorption than zinc oxide. Vitamin C as ascorbic acid is well-absorbed; buffered forms (calcium ascorbate) reduce gastrointestinal irritation. Vitamin D3 (cholecalciferol) is more bioavailable than D2 (ergocalciferol). Consider your lifestyle: capsules offer portability, gummies appeal to those with swallowing difficulty (though often lower dose), and powders allow dose customization.
Population-specific selection optimizes benefits. Older adults (65+) benefit most from formulations emphasizing Vitamin D (2,000–4,000 IU) and Zinc (15 mg) given age-related absorption decline. Athletes or high-stress individuals may prioritize Vitamin C (1,000 mg) and Zinc for rapid immune recovery. Pregnant or breastfeeding women should consult healthcare providers, as upper limits differ. Geographic location influences Vitamin D need: northern climates warrant 2,000–4,000 IU daily, while sunny regions may need only 600–1,000 IU.

FAQ
What is the best dosage of Vitamin C for immune support?
Adults should consume 75–90 mg daily for baseline health; Dietary Reference Intake recommends this amount. For acute illness, research shows 500–2,000 mg daily in divided doses is effective and safe. Do not exceed 2,000 mg daily chronically, as higher doses increase kidney stone risk.
How much Zinc should I take daily for immune health?
The Recommended Dietary Allowance is 8 mg for women and 11 mg for men. During acute respiratory illness, meta-analyses support 15–30 mg daily for 7–14 days to reduce symptom duration by 2–3 days. Do not exceed 40 mg daily chronically due to copper malabsorption risk.
Do I need Vitamin D supplementation for immune support?
Yes, if you live in northern climates or have limited sun exposure. Vitamin D supplementation improves immune response to respiratory infections, with optimal levels (30–50 ng/mL) reducing infection incidence by 20–30%. Take 1,000–2,000 IU daily; older adults may benefit from 2,000–4,000 IU daily.
Are immune support vitamins safe for older adults?
Yes, and older adults benefit most. Meta-analyses show micronutrient supplementation improves immune markers and reduces infection rates by 25–35% in adults 65+. Ensure Vitamin D is 2,000–4,000 IU daily, Zinc is 8–15 mg daily, and Vitamin C is 500–1,000 mg daily. Consult your doctor if you have kidney disease or take medications.
Can I take immune vitamins with other medications?
Most immune vitamins are safe with medications, but interactions exist. High-dose Vitamin C may interfere with blood thinners; Zinc can reduce antibiotic absorption if taken together. Consult your healthcare provider before starting supplementation, especially if you take prescription medications or have chronic health conditions.
